Fatal 18-Wheeler Explosion Closes Northbound I-35 at Slaughter (Update)

twitter.com/chrisperezsr

Update 5:15pm: I-35 northbound is now open, though one lane may be closed through the night. The Slaughter Creek overpass will be closed through tomorrow.

Update: APD says I-35 northbound around the Slaughter Creek overpass will likely stay shut down through much of the evening commute. The overpass itself, which was hit by a tractor trailer, will be closed to traffic going over the highway for a day or two. 

Original post (2:14 p.m.)An 18-wheeler accident in South Austin has left one person dead and will shut down northbound Interstate 35 for most of the day. The crash and a fiery explosion occurred underneath the Slaughter Lane overpass.  

Southbound I-35 was briefly closed, but is now open. “Expect Northbound IH-35 to remain closed for several hours as we continue to investigate the fatal collision,” Austin Police say on Twitter.

Police are urging motorists to stay away from the area.
